Output f04e8b1eaa96346c6934e2278df68bdd37e8ca731d7762c8acdf7d1763f97a9b:4

value
2931437
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fb172f2ef56b55ae00bffceaad5e54e7928da0f8 OP_EQUAL
address
3QafJZrgGj3kRYCUV8M69njdmL2ynZPx9i
transaction
f04e8b1eaa96346c6934e2278df68bdd37e8ca731d7762c8acdf7d1763f97a9b
confirmations
193414
spent
true